Aaron Martell, Executive Vice President of Logistics Property Company’s Central Region, was recently elected to the Board of Directors of Make-A-Wish Illinois. He joins other committed directors who oversee the strategic direction of one of the largest Make-A-Wish chapters in the world. Directors are elected for three-year terms.

Logistics Property Company (“LPC”), a modern logistics real estate developer, investor, and manager headquartered in Chicago, Illinois, has partnered with Make-A-Wish Illinois since LPC’s founding in 2018, celebrating each anniversary with a fundraiser benefitting Make-A-Wish. To date, LPC and their partners have raised nearly $1 million dollars for the organization, helping to grant wishes to children with critical illnesses.

Make-A-Wish is dedicated to granting life-changing wishes for children with critical illnesses. Research has shown that children who have had wishes granted can build the physical and emotional strength they need to fight their illness. Since its founding in 1985, Make-A-Wish Illinois has granted more than 17,000 wishes. This year alone, they will grant more than 700 wishes to children across the state, continuing their mission to share the power of a wish®.

 

 

About Logistics Property Co.

Logistics Property Company, LLC (LPC) is an industrial real estate company focused on the acquisition, development, and management of modern logistics properties. The group is led by a diverse management team that averages more than 25 years of experience and has developed more than 56.7 million square feet of logistics buildings since 1995. LPC is headquartered in Chicago with more than 75 employees strategically located across eight offices. Its portfolio currently comprises 55 buildings across 23.9 million square feet in key logistics markets across North America with an estimated end value of more than $4.3 billion.
